> > > > There are a lot of similar global registers being used across multiple SoCs
> > > > from Unisoc. But most of these registers are assigned with different offset
> > > > for different SoCs. It is hard to handle all of them in an all-in-one
> > > > kernel image.
> > > >
> > > > Add a helper function to get regmap with arguments where we could put some
> > > > extra information such as the offset value.
